Agricultural Bank of China Limited (OTCMKTS:ACGBF) Sees Significant Decline in Short Interest

Agricultural Bank of China Limited (OTCMKTS:ACGBFGet Free Report) was the recipient of a large decline in short interest during the month of February. As of February 28th, there was short interest totalling 47,522,000 shares, a decline of 21.4% from the February 13th total of 60,498,800 shares. Based on an average daily volume of 42,700 shares, the days-to-cover ratio is presently 1,112.9 days.

Agricultural Bank of China Price Performance

Shares of OTCMKTS:ACGBF opened at $0.67 on Wednesday. Agricultural Bank of China has a 1-year low of $0.41 and a 1-year high of $0.68. The business has a 50-day moving average price of $0.55 and a two-hundred day moving average price of $0.51.

Agricultural Bank of China Dividend Announcement

The company also recently disclosed a dividend, which was paid on Friday, January 24th. Shareholders of record on Friday, January 3rd were issued a dividend of $0.1164 per share. The ex-dividend date was Thursday, January 2nd. This represents a yield of 2.85%. Agricultural Bank of China’s dividend payout ratio is currently 31.95%.

Agricultural Bank of China Limited, together with its subsidiaries, provides banking products and services. The company operates through Corporate Banking, Personal Banking, and Treasury Operations segments. It offers demand, personal call, foreign currency call, time or demand optional, foreign exchange call, foreign exchange time, savings, agreed term, and negotiated deposit accounts, as well as certificates of deposit; and loans, including housing, consumer, business, fixed asset, working capital, real estate, and entrusted syndicated loans, as well as trade finances, guarantees and commitments, and loans with custody of export rebates accounts.
